PAS Muktamar: Traders not satisfied with management of expo site

30 Apr 2017 / 21:13 H.

ALOR STAR: Traders at the expo site of the Kedah PAS Complex are not satisfied with the organiser's preparation during the party's 63rd Muktamar.
Most traders who spoke to theSun said they were disappointed with the condition of the site that made it diffcult to conduct business activities.
Food and beverage vendor Jabar Kassim, 29, said the amount he paid for the five-day event was not worth it as the ground is muddy and flooded.
"I paid RM2,000 for rental, but the condition of the site hinders our movement, making it difficult for us to sell our wares.
"The organisers should have been more efficient in managing such a big event," he said.
Jabar said he is not sure if he would be able to break even as the stormy weather at night would affect attendance to the event.
Another trader Harun Mat, from Kulim, also expressed his regret over the handling of the event.
"The organisors should have prepared proper places for us and proper parking lots for visitors.
"They should not organise the event just for the sake of having an event, it must be managed efficiently and in an orderly manner," the 42-year-old said.
However, Noriah Man, 45, said she is satisfied with the way the PAS organising committee managed the expo site, although she agreed it could be improved in future.
When met at the expo site, rental committee chairman Omar Kassim concurred that the condition and proceedings of the event could be improved.
He said he was aware of the problems faced by the traders and conveyed his apologies to them.
To ensure it would not happen again, he called on traders to provide input on how to manage the event better.
"We have provided the best for the traders, we will plan and organise it more efficiently in the future," he said.
The expo site at the PAS Muktamar is closed today and has been cordoned off by authorities after heavy rain coupled with strong winds blew away the main tent on Saturday night.
The Muktamar proceedings however continued at the main hall of the Kedah PAS Complex.
